Entry
ざっと
zatto
Zatto means to do something quickly and superficially or indicates a rough estimate without fine details.
Meaning
Quick Meaning
Zatto is an adverb used when an action is performed swiftly without deep attention to detail, such as skimming a document or doing a quick clean-up. It is also frequently used to give a rough estimate or approximation of numbers, costs, or time.
- Doing an action quickly and superficially
- Giving a rough numerical estimate

Usage Note
How to Use
ざっと + verb
Placed before a verb to show that the action is done quickly and superficially without worrying about details.
ざっと + number/amount
Placed before a quantity to indicate that it is a rough guess or approximation.
How to Use
Common Phrases
ざっと目を通す
skim through
ざっと計算する
calculate roughly
ざっと見積もる
estimate roughly
ざっと説明する
explain briefly
ざっと見る
take a quick look

Similar Words
Comparison Table
| Similar Words | When to Use | Not the Same as | Mini Example |
|---|---|---|---|
ざっくり ざっくり / similar | ざっくり is used for big, rough cuts or actions, and has gained modern popularity to mean explaining or estimating the main points without fine details. | ざっと focuses more on the speed and superficiality of going through something (like skimming), whereas ざっくり focuses on the lack of fine granulation, giving a broad summary. | ざっくりした説明 |
ささっと ささっと / similar | ささっと is used purely for doing an action nimbly, lightly, and quickly, like washing dishes or finishing a task fast. | ささっと cannot be used for estimating numbers or quantities. It only describes the agile speed of an action, whereas ざっと means doing it generally or superficially. | ささっと掃除する |
Usage Note
Common Mistakes
Using 'ざっと' when you mean doing something perfectly and fast.
'ざっと' implies superficiality or lack of detail. If you want to say you did something efficiently and well, use '手早く' or 'すばやく'.
Using 'ざっと' for exact numbers.
'ざっと' means approximately. Do not pair it with exact modifiers. Instead of 'ざっとちょうど500人', say 'ざっと500人' (roughly 500 people).
Examples
Examples
企画書にざっと目を通した。
きかくしょにざっとめをとおした。
I briefly skimmed through the proposal.
Figurative"目を通す" (me o toosu) combined with "ざっと" is a very common idiom meaning 'to skim through'.
参加者はざっと50人くらいだろう。
さんかしゃはざっとごじゅうにんくらいだろう。
There are roughly 50 participants.
LiteralUsed here to provide a rough estimate without counting one by one.
部屋をざっと掃除しておく。
へやをざっとそうじしておく。
I will do a quick clean of the room.
VisualIndicates cleaning the main areas quickly rather than deep cleaning.
被害額はざっと見積もって百万円だ。
ひがいがくはざっとみつもってひゃくまんえんだ。
The damage is roughly estimated to be one million yen.
Figurative"ざっと見積もる" (zatto mitsumoru) is a fixed phrase for 'rough estimation'.
会議の内容をざっと説明する。
かいぎのないようをざっとせつめいする。
I will briefly explain the contents of the meeting.
FigurativeUsed when summarizing the main points without going into deep detail.

Questions
Can I use ざっと in formal business contexts?
It is acceptable in standard business conversations when telling a colleague you will skim a document, but in highly formal writing, words like '大まかに' or '概算で' might be preferred.
What is the difference between ざっと and 約 (yaku)?
'約' is a formal prefix meaning 'approximately' placed directly before numbers. 'ざっと' is an adverb that means 'roughly' and carries a sense of making a quick mental calculation.
Does ざっと mean to be careless?
Not necessarily careless, just prioritizing speed and general overview over meticulous detail.
